excel最后一行签名怎么样每页都有

excel最后一行签名怎么样每页都有

在Excel中,每页都添加签名的方法包括使用页眉和页脚功能、插入图片、使用VBA代码、以及创建模板。这些方法确保了无论在打印还是查看电子表格时,每页都能显示签名。下面将详细介绍其中一种方法:使用页眉和页脚功能。 使用这个功能,你可以轻松地将签名添加到每页的底部。具体步骤如下:

  1. 打开Excel文件,点击“页面布局”选项卡。
  2. 在“页面设置”组中,点击“页眉/页脚”。
  3. 在弹出的页面设置对话框中,选择“自定义页脚”。
  4. 选择页脚的左、中、右区域中的一个,点击插入签名图片。

通过这种方式,你可以确保每一页都有你的签名,无需手动添加。以下将详细探讨其他方法和一些使用场景。

一、使用页眉和页脚功能

1. 设置页眉和页脚

使用页眉和页脚功能是最简单的方法之一。通过以下步骤可以轻松实现:

  1. 打开页面设置:在Excel的“页面布局”选项卡中,点击“页眉和页脚”按钮。
  2. 选择自定义页脚:在弹出的页面设置对话框中,选择“自定义页脚”。
  3. 插入图片或签名:在页脚的左、中、右区域中选择一个,点击“插入图片”按钮,选择签名图片文件。

2. 优化页面设置

为了确保签名在每页都能清晰可见,调整页面设置是必要的。可以通过以下方法优化:

  1. 调整图片大小:确保签名图片的大小适合页脚区域,不会导致打印时被截断。
  2. 页面缩放:在页面设置中调整“缩放”选项,确保每页的内容都能在一页内打印。

二、插入图片

1. 手动插入

如果你希望在每页的特定位置插入签名图片,可以手动进行操作:

  1. 选择单元格:在工作表中选择你希望插入签名的单元格。
  2. 插入图片:点击“插入”选项卡,选择“图片”按钮,插入签名图片。

2. 复制粘贴

为了在每页重复签名,可以使用复制粘贴功能:

  1. 复制签名:选择插入的签名图片,按Ctrl+C复制。
  2. 粘贴到每页:手动将签名粘贴到每页的相同位置。

三、使用VBA代码

1. 编写VBA代码

VBA(Visual Basic for Applications)是Excel的编程语言,通过编写代码可以实现自动化操作。以下是一个简单的VBA代码示例,用于在每页的最后一行插入签名:

Sub InsertSignature()

Dim ws As Worksheet

Dim lastRow As Long

Dim signature As String

signature = "Your Signature Text" ' 或者使用图片文件路径

For Each ws In ThisWorkbook.Worksheets

lastRow = ws.Cells(ws.Rows.Count, 1).End(xlUp).Row

ws.Cells(lastRow + 1, 1).Value = signature

Next ws

End Sub

2. 运行VBA代码

  1. 打开VBA编辑器:按Alt+F11打开VBA编辑器。
  2. 插入模块:在项目资源管理器中右键点击你的工作簿,选择“插入”>“模块”。
  3. 粘贴代码:将上述代码粘贴到新模块中。
  4. 运行代码:按F5运行代码,签名将自动添加到每页的最后一行。

四、创建模板

1. 创建签名模板

为了在多个工作簿中重复使用签名,可以创建一个包含签名的模板:

  1. 创建新工作簿:在新工作簿中插入签名。
  2. 保存模板:点击“文件”>“另存为”,选择“Excel模板”文件类型,保存文件。

2. 应用模板

当需要在新工作簿中使用签名时,可以基于模板创建新工作簿:

  1. 打开模板:点击“文件”>“新建”,选择你的模板。
  2. 编辑内容:在新工作簿中编辑其他内容,签名将自动包含在每页中。

五、使用图表工具

1. 添加图表签名

如果你需要在图表中添加签名,可以通过以下步骤实现:

  1. 选择图表:点击需要添加签名的图表。
  2. 添加文本框:点击“插入”选项卡,选择“文本框”,在图表中绘制文本框,输入签名内容。

2. 格式化文本框

为了确保签名在图表中美观,可以进行格式化:

  1. 调整字体:选择文本框内容,调整字体大小和样式。
  2. 设置位置:拖动文本框到图表的合适位置,确保不遮挡重要数据。

六、使用打印设置

1. 设置打印区域

为了确保签名在打印时每页都能显示,可以设置打印区域:

  1. 选择打印区域:在工作表中选择包含签名的区域。
  2. 设置打印区域:点击“页面布局”选项卡,选择“打印区域”>“设置打印区域”。

2. 预览打印效果

在打印前预览效果,确保签名显示正确:

  1. 打开打印预览:点击“文件”>“打印”,预览每页的打印效果。
  2. 调整设置:如果签名未显示正确,可以调整页面设置或打印区域。

七、使用页码功能

1. 添加页码

如果需要在每页添加页码并包含签名,可以通过页眉和页脚功能实现:

  1. 打开页眉和页脚:点击“页面布局”选项卡,选择“页眉和页脚”。
  2. 添加页码和签名:在页脚区域输入页码格式,例如“第 &[页码] 页”,并添加签名内容。

2. 格式化页码和签名

为了确保页码和签名显示美观,可以进行格式化:

  1. 调整字体:选择页码和签名内容,调整字体大小和样式。
  2. 设置对齐方式:根据需要调整页码和签名的对齐方式,确保每页显示一致。

八、使用图层功能

1. 添加图层

通过图层功能可以在工作表中添加多个元素,包括签名:

  1. 打开图层窗口:点击“视图”选项卡,选择“显示”>“图层窗口”。
  2. 添加新图层:在图层窗口中点击“新建图层”,将签名添加到新图层中。

2. 管理图层

通过管理图层,可以确保签名在每页显示正确:

  1. 调整图层顺序:在图层窗口中拖动图层,调整签名图层的顺序,确保不遮挡其他内容。
  2. 设置图层可见性:根据需要设置图层的可见性,确保打印时签名显示。

九、使用公式和函数

1. 创建签名公式

通过公式和函数可以在工作表中动态生成签名:

  1. 输入公式:在单元格中输入生成签名的公式,例如="签名: "&A1
  2. 拖动填充柄:将公式拖动到每页的最后一行,生成签名内容。

2. 使用条件格式

为了确保签名在每页最后一行显示,可以使用条件格式:

  1. 选择单元格区域:选择包含签名公式的单元格区域。
  2. 设置条件格式:点击“开始”选项卡,选择“条件格式”>“新建规则”,设置条件格式规则,根据需要调整签名显示。

通过上述方法,你可以在Excel中实现每页都显示签名的效果。根据具体需求选择合适的方法,确保签名在每页显示一致且美观。

相关问答FAQs:

1. 如何在Excel中为每页的最后一行添加签名?

在Excel中,为每页的最后一行添加签名可以通过以下步骤实现:

  • 打开Excel文档,并选择要添加签名的工作表。
  • 确定每页的最后一行是哪一行,可以通过滚动到每页的底部来确定。
  • 在最后一行的下方插入一行,以便用于签名。可以使用插入功能或右键单击行号并选择“插入”选项。
  • 在新插入的行中,选择适当的单元格,并输入签名内容,例如姓名、日期等。
  • 重复以上步骤,为每页的最后一行添加签名。

2. 如何在Excel中设置每页都有相同的签名行?

如果你想在Excel中设置每页都有相同的签名行,可以按照以下步骤进行操作:

  • 打开Excel文档,并选择要应用签名行的工作表。
  • 在工作表的顶部或底部创建一个空白行,用于放置签名行。
  • 在该空白行中输入签名内容,例如姓名、日期等。
  • 选中整个签名行,包括内容和格式。
  • 在Excel的菜单栏中,选择“视图”选项卡,然后点击“页眉和页脚”。
  • 在弹出的页眉和页脚编辑器中,选择要添加签名行的位置(顶部或底部)。
  • 点击“自定义页眉”或“自定义页脚”按钮,然后将光标定位在适当的位置。
  • 在页眉或页脚中,插入一个“插入文本”或“插入字段”按钮,然后选择“页脚”、“页脚内容”或类似选项。
  • 在文本框中输入“&[签名行所在行号]”,例如“&[2]”表示签名行位于第二行。
  • 点击“确定”保存设置,并关闭页眉和页脚编辑器。
  • 现在,每页都会显示相同的签名行。

3. 如何在Excel中为每页的最后一行设置自动签名?

要在Excel中为每页的最后一行设置自动签名,可以按照以下步骤进行操作:

  • 打开Excel文档,并选择要设置自动签名的工作表。
  • 在每页的最后一行下方插入一行,以便用于自动签名。可以使用插入功能或右键单击行号并选择“插入”选项。
  • 在新插入的行中,选择适当的单元格,并输入签名内容,例如姓名、日期等。
  • 选中新插入的签名行,包括内容和格式。
  • 在Excel的菜单栏中,选择“查看”选项卡,然后点击“宏”。
  • 在弹出的宏对话框中,输入一个宏名称,例如“AutoSignature”,然后点击“创建”按钮。
  • 在打开的宏编辑器中,输入以下代码:
Private Sub Workbook_BeforePrint(Cancel As Boolean)
    Dim ws As Worksheet
    Set ws = ActiveSheet
    ws.Rows(ws.Rows.Count).End(xlUp).Offset(1, 0).Value = "Your signature"
End Sub

请将代码中的“Your signature”替换为你要自动添加的签名内容。

  • 保存并关闭宏编辑器。
  • 现在,每次打印Excel文档时,宏会自动在每页的最后一行添加签名。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4483749

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部